Transaction c3221bb59c68603735add126c424f71c3c241885895daf84e9c5237f73803a2f
1 Input
1 Output
-
c3221bb59c68603735add126c424f71c3c241885895daf84e9c5237f73803a2f:0
- value
- 28946
- script pubkey
- OP_0 OP_PUSHBYTES_20 22a368ac9e2be0b1babf1989c174263c49d64f84
- address
- bc1qy23k3ty790strw4lrxyuzapx83yavnuyzuafzu